I’ve been setting up Freeform on a web site and I’d like to include some EE data, like the full URL for the permalink of the current page. You can do this if the user is a member and is logged in with the {url} tag in Freeform.

But what if the form is for the general, non-member, public? It would be nice to pull in other EE data somehow, like maybe the title of the current weblog entry. Can I assign something to a variable and then use it within Freeform?

Just wrap the entire freeform tag in a weblog tag, and then you can use the {title} variable in the value attribute of the form field that you want to be pre-populated.
